- Practical insights exploring hacksaw gaming demo and future game development trends
- The Significance of Demo Design in Modern Gaming
- Leveraging Demo Data for Iterative Development
- The Role of Multiplayer Features in Demos
- Balancing Feature Scope and Technical Feasibility
- The Influence of Game Engines on Demo Creation
- Optimizing Demo Performance within a Game Engine
- Future Trends in Demo Distribution and Engagement
- Expanding the Demo Concept: Beyond Playable Snippets
Practical insights exploring hacksaw gaming demo and future game development trends
The evolving landscape of game development often hinges on the ability to showcase work in progress, and that's where a robust demo system becomes crucial. A hacksaw gaming demo, for instance, represents more than just a playable snippet; itâs a potent tool for garnering feedback, attracting investors, and building anticipation for a full release. Developers are increasingly recognizing the strategic importance of these early access experiences, and the methods for creating and deploying them are becoming increasingly sophisticated. The modern game demo isnât simply a truncated version of the final product, but often a carefully curated experience designed to highlight key mechanics or narrative elements.
These demos allow for vital playtesting within a controlled environment, giving developers insights into player behavior and preferences that would be impossible to obtain otherwise. Early access demos, often distributed via platforms like Steam or itch.io, can also create a strong community around a game even before it's officially launched. This pre-launch engagement can translate into stronger sales and a more dedicated player base. The success of a demo correlates directly with understanding its purpose â is it to demonstrate core gameplay, test network capabilities, or showcase the artistic vision? Defining this focus is paramount.
The Significance of Demo Design in Modern Gaming
Demo design has shifted dramatically in recent years. Gone are the days of simply chopping a slice out of the middle of the game. Contemporary demos often focus on a single, compelling experience – a tutorial level, a unique gameplay challenge, or a captivating introductory sequence. The aim is to leave players wanting more, rather than providing a diluted representation of the entire game. This approach requires careful consideration of pacing, difficulty, and overall player engagement. A poorly designed demo can negatively impact player expectations and ultimately harm the gameâs chances of success. Itâs a delicate balance between showcasing what the game is and hinting at what it could be.
One critical aspect is optimizing the demo for a wide range of hardware configurations. Accessibility is key; a demo that runs poorly on most players' systems will quickly be dismissed. This necessitates a scalable architecture and rigorous testing on various platforms. Furthermore, the demo should be bug-free â or at least, contain only minor, non-game-breaking issues. A buggy demo creates a negative first impression and can erode player trust. The importance of polish cannot be overstated.
Leveraging Demo Data for Iterative Development
A well-implemented demo provides a wealth of valuable data. Tracking player behavior â where they go, what actions they take, where they struggle, and where they excel â allows developers to identify areas that need refinement. Tools like heatmaps, session recordings, and analytics dashboards can provide invaluable insights into the player experience. This data can then be used to iterate on the game design, mechanics, and overall gameplay loop. The iterative process isnât just about fixing bugs; itâs about continuously improving the game based on real-world player feedback. This data-driven approach is becoming increasingly prevalent in the industry.
For example, if a significant number of players consistently fail at a particular challenge in the demo, it suggests that the challenge is either too difficult, poorly explained, or unfairly designed. Developers can then adjust the difficulty, provide clearer instructions, or redesign the challenge altogether. This targeted approach to improvement is far more effective than relying on intuition or guesswork. The ability to collect and analyze demo data is, therefore, a powerful asset for any game development team.
| Completion Rate | High – indicates engagement |
| Average Playtime | Medium – shows interest level |
| Bug Reports | High – identifies critical issues |
| Heatmap Data | Medium – highlights problem areas |
Analyzing this data, and responding effectively, is the key differentiator between a demo that informs positive changes and one that simply exists as a marketing tool. The real value is in the insights gained, and how those insights translate into a better final product.
The Role of Multiplayer Features in Demos
Incorporating multiplayer features into a demo can be a double-edged sword. On the one hand, it allows players to experience the social aspect of the game and provides valuable data on server stability and network performance. On the other hand, it introduces significant technical challenges â ensuring that the demo can handle a large number of concurrent players, preventing cheating, and maintaining a smooth online experience. Successfully implementing a multiplayer demo requires considerable planning and resources. Itâs often more prudent to focus on a polished single-player experience first, then add multiplayer functionality later in the development cycle.
However, for games that are fundamentally built around multiplayer, a multiplayer demo is essential. Itâs the only way to truly showcase the core gameplay loop and attract a dedicated player base. In these cases, developers need to prioritize server infrastructure and implement robust anti-cheat measures. Consider providing a limited set of features in the demo to simplify development and reduce the risk of technical issues. For instance, focus on one game mode or a single map. The goal is to create a fun and engaging experience that showcases the potential of the full game, without overwhelming players with complexity.
Balancing Feature Scope and Technical Feasibility
Deciding which features to include in a multiplayer demo is a critical decision. Too many features can lead to technical instability and a confusing player experience. Too few features can leave players feeling underwhelmed. The key is to find a balance between showcasing the core gameplay and maintaining technical feasibility. Focus on the features that are most unique and compelling, and prioritize those that best demonstrate the gameâs potential. Donât try to cram everything into the demo; save some surprises for the full release. Pruning unnecessary features will also streamline testing and reduce the risk of bugs. It's about quality over quantity.
A phased approach to multiplayer demo development can also prove beneficial. Start with a small-scale demo featuring a limited number of players and features, then gradually expand the scope as development progresses and the server infrastructure is refined. This allows developers to identify and address potential issues early on, before they become major problems. Continual monitoring of server performance and player feedback is crucial throughout this process. The demo is an ongoing learning experience, and developers must be prepared to adapt and make changes based on the data they collect.
- Prioritize core gameplay features
- Focus on server stability
- Implement robust anti-cheat measures
- Start with a small-scale demo
Testing the demo under peak load conditions is paramount. Simulate a large number of concurrent players to identify potential bottlenecks and ensure that the server can handle the traffic. Stress-testing the demo will reveal weaknesses that might not be apparent during normal gameplay. Addressing these weaknesses before the full release can prevent widespread outages and maintain player satisfaction.
The Influence of Game Engines on Demo Creation
Modern game engines, such as Unity and Unreal Engine, have significantly streamlined the demo creation process. These engines provide a wealth of tools and resources that enable developers to quickly prototype and iterate on their ideas. The visual scripting capabilities of these engines make it easier to implement complex gameplay mechanics without writing extensive code. Furthermore, the asset stores associated with these engines offer a vast library of pre-made assets â models, textures, sounds, and animations â that can be used to quickly populate a demo environment. This can dramatically reduce development time and costs.
However, relying too heavily on pre-made assets can result in a generic-looking demo that lacks originality. Itâs important to customize these assets and add unique elements to create a distinctive visual style. The power of these engines also comes with a learning curve; developers need to invest time in mastering the tools and workflows. The ability to effectively utilize the features of a game engine is a valuable skill in the modern game development industry. Different engines cater to different needs: Unreal Engine is often favored for its graphical fidelity, while Unity is praised for its versatility and ease of use.
Optimizing Demo Performance within a Game Engine
Even with the powerful tools provided by modern game engines, optimizing demo performance is crucial. Reducing draw calls, optimizing textures, and using level of detail (LOD) techniques can significantly improve framerates and ensure that the demo runs smoothly on a wide range of hardware. Profiling tools within the game engine can help identify performance bottlenecks. Itâs also important to optimize the gameâs scripting and AI to minimize CPU usage. A poorly optimized demo can quickly turn players off, even if the gameplay is compelling. Performance optimization is an ongoing process, and developers should continuously monitor and refine the demoâs performance throughout the development cycle.
Utilizing the engine's built-in lighting and shadow systems effectively is also key. Complex lighting calculations can be computationally expensive, so itâs important to strike a balance between visual quality and performance. Baking lighting into static objects can significantly reduce runtime rendering costs. And remember, a consistent frame rate is often more important than achieving the highest possible graphical fidelity. Players will tolerate lower graphics settings if the game runs smoothly, but they wonât tolerate a choppy, laggy experience.
- Reduce draw calls
- Optimize textures
- Use Level of Detail (LOD)
- Profile performance
Regularly testing the demo on different hardware configurations is essential. What runs smoothly on a high-end PC might struggle on a lower-end laptop. Targeting a minimum hardware specification will help ensure that the demo is accessible to a wider audience. Consider providing graphical settings options that allow players to customize the demoâs visual quality to match their hardware capabilities.
Future Trends in Demo Distribution and Engagement
The future of demo distribution is likely to be shaped by emerging technologies like cloud gaming and interactive streaming. Cloud gaming services allow players to stream games directly to their devices, without the need for downloads or installations. This opens up new possibilities for demo distribution, as developers can easily provide access to their games to a wider audience. Interactive streaming platforms, such as Twitch and YouTube Gaming, enable developers to engage with players in real-time and gather feedback on their demos. These platforms also provide opportunities for showcasing gameplay and building community.
We may also see a rise in the use of artificial intelligence (AI) to personalize the demo experience. AI-powered systems can analyze player behavior and adjust the difficulty, content, or gameplay mechanics to create a more tailored experience. This could lead to more engaging and enjoyable demos that better capture the essence of the full game. The exploration of procedural generation within demos could also offer unique, ever-changing experiences, providing replayability even within a limited scope. This ensures each player's initial impression feels fresh and personalized.
Expanding the Demo Concept: Beyond Playable Snippets
The concept of a âdemoâ is expanding beyond the traditional playable snippet. Interactive cinematics, branching narrative experiences, and even virtual reality (VR) showcases are becoming increasingly popular ways to preview games. These alternative formats offer unique opportunities to engage players and create a compelling first impression. For example, a narrative demo could allow players to make choices that influence the story, providing a taste of the gameâs branching narrative structure. A VR demo could immerse players in the game world and showcase its visual fidelity and sense of presence. These immersive and interactive experiences can be far more impactful than a traditional demo.
The integration of social features into demos is also gaining traction. Allowing players to share their experiences, compete on leaderboards, or collaborate with others can enhance engagement and build community. Consider adding social media integration to allow players to easily share screenshots and videos of their gameplay. The future of demos isn't just about showcasing the game; itâs about creating a social experience that connects players and fosters a sense of community. This pre-launch engagement can translate into stronger sales and a more dedicated player base long after the full game is released.